Output 32201c31e930981320e42df3368c0602f1d8ecfdebe54903200dc9399f36b402:0

value
68956
script pubkey
OP_0 OP_PUSHBYTES_20 8ce80d5d6ab4cf566a474e0cc568ac5e752a77e9
address
bc1q3n5q6ht2kn84v6j8fcxv269vte6j5alfgn9gwr
transaction
32201c31e930981320e42df3368c0602f1d8ecfdebe54903200dc9399f36b402
confirmations
104039
spent
true